Просмотр поста

.
Screamer

И самая главная фишка, которую я планирую написать - это генератор кода.
Нет, он не будет за вас всё делать, а лишь позволит сократить кучу времени, затрачиваемого на написание одних и тех же операций.
Тут мой мозг уже отказывается работать пока что. Но примерно это будет выглядеть следующим образом:
Создается конфиг, который скармливается генератору.
Конфиг представляет собой обычный php массив.
В нем мы указываем имя объекта, который нужно будет создать.
Поля объекта, их тип и длина, если есть. Вобщем поля полностью будут соответствовать типам данных MySQL.
Набор действий над объектом:
form - Создание и обновление объекта.
view - просмотр объекта.
list - просмотр списка объектов.
remove - удаление объекта.
Для каждого действия можно задать уровень доступа, как это делается в двиге от 0 до 9.
Все эти действия не являются обязательными, какое-либо можно будет опустить.
Нужно также будет продумать наследование объектов.
Далее генератор уже сам разбирает конфиг и создает соответствующие модели, контроллеры, представления, можно даже запилить генерацию PHP-Doc комментов, хотя IDE с этим отлично справляется сама.
Ну вот, как-то так.